Com forçar fsck a l'arrencada



Proveu El Nostre Instrument Per Eliminar Problemes

L’ordre fsck executa una comprovació de coherència del sistema de fitxers en qualsevol sistema operatiu basat en Unix i sovint es considera una tecnologia Linux comparable a chkdsk. Els problemes de coherència del sistema de fitxers generalment es produeixen com a conseqüència de bloquejos del sistema o fallades d’alimentació i bateria, així com casos en què una unitat es desmunta sobtadament d’un sistema per qualsevol motiu. Els problemes de transferència de fitxers poden afectar les unitats de còpia de seguretat.



La majoria d’usuaris ocasionals de Linux mai no hauran d’executar fsck amb regularitat, i això és especialment cert en aquells que fan servir el sistema operatiu en dispositius incrustats, com ara telèfons intel·ligents i tauletes. Tot i això, els administradors de sistemes sovint necessiten executar aquest programa i és impossible fer-ho en un sistema de fitxers actiu. Per tant, cal una solució alternativa.



Força l'execució de fsck a l'inici del sistema

Si no podeu desmuntar un sistema de fitxers per qualsevol motiu, cosa que probablement significa que arrenceu des d’ell, encara podeu obligar el vostre sistema a executar fsck en el següent arrencada amb aquesta ordre:



sudo touch / forcefsck

Inicieu un terminal gràfic seleccionant-lo al menú Aplicacions o mantenint premuts CTRL, ALT i T alhora abans d'emetre-li l'ordre. Haureu d’introduir la contrasenya d’administració quan se us demani. Reinicieu el sistema immediatament després d'emetre l'ordre. Quan torneu a entrar, podeu comprovar els resultats de l'escaneig mitjançant l'ordre:

més / var / log / fsck / checkfs



També podeu escriure:

cd /

ls

Això és per assegurar-se que s’elimina el fitxer forcefsck. Si no és així, escriviu:

sudo rm / forcefsck

fsck

1 minut de lectura